<p class="MsoNormal" style="margin-bottom:0in"><span style="font-size:11.0pt;line-height:115%;font-family:"Calibri",sans-serif">We are seeking a highlyskilled and adaptable Otorhinolaryngology (ENT) Physician for a locum tenensposition in Asheville, NC. This role involves providing 24-hour emergencydepartment (ED) call coverage, ensuring the highest level of care for patients withENT-related emergencies. The position requires strong clinical expertise andthe ability to collaborate effectively with other specialists in a busyhospital setting. The schedule consistsof 24-hour call coverage shifts from 7:00 AM to 7:00 AM the following day. The physician will be based in a hospitalenvironment and will use the Cerner electronic medical record (EMR) system fordocumentation. The role includes assisting with oral and maxillofacial (OMF)trauma cases, working closely with other specialists to provide comprehensivecare. To support locum providers withthe responsibility of OMF trauma call, a system is in place that includes OMFresidents on call 24/7. These residents are the first responders to any OMFcases that present in the ED. Additionally, an oral surgeon and a plasticsurgeon are always on call for consultations, ensuring that locum providershave the necessary support and guidance.<o:p></o:p></span></p><p class="MsoNormal" style="margin-bottom:0in"><span style="font-size:11.0pt;line-height:115%;font-family:"Calibri",sans-serif">The ideal schedule for OMFtrauma involves oral surgery being on call every other day, with ENT andplastics covering the days in between. The goal is to stabilize most patientsuntil the oral surgeons come on shift for trauma call the next morning.
